Guests looking for a true taste of Orlando need to look no further than Kia Center this year. Four new
restaurants representing the city’s diverse culinary scene join returning favorites in serving guests across the main concourse and in multiple locations throughout the venue. Guests can identify these menus by looking for “Certified Local” icons and signage on the concourse and on menus.

Crooked Can, the local craft brewery built inside Plant Street Market in Winter Garden, brings an expanded selection of its brews to a new Crooked Can-branded bar on the Threatlocker Club Level and mobile cart near Section 112. Crooked Can favorites, including High Stepper, Florida Sunshine Lager and Florida Sunshine Mango, among others, are also available at the newly opened Tavern on Church and in premium clubs and suites.

Black Rooster Taqueria, from Orlando’s Mills 50 neighborhood and recognized by the Michelin Guide among the city’s best restaurants, cooks up a modern take on Mexican cuisine with fresh tacos and a mission to showcase art, sustainability and real ingredients. New for 2024-25. Located at the Orlando Table stand in Section 114.
